Output d41ae66dba55712736f9a25d4c4a5506f219a635df25786d368beb268c6fb526:3

value
5498700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e3981f5e106182e2a90bfaa11313be41653439 OP_EQUAL
address
3DMEPRvHzwAHQJ5q7BVqysegScgG74Wf1B
transaction
d41ae66dba55712736f9a25d4c4a5506f219a635df25786d368beb268c6fb526
confirmations
285892
spent
true